摘要: 准噶尔盆地东部阜东斜坡带中侏罗统头屯河组储集层受敏感性影响比较大。影响敏感性的主要因素为粘土矿物类型及其含量,因而有必要利用岩石薄片、铸体薄片、X-衍射和扫描电镜等多种分析手段,对多口井的储集砂岩粘土矿物各项特征及其对储层敏感性的影响展开深入研究。结果表明:①头屯河组储集砂岩的粘土矿物类型多样,同时发现粘土薄膜厚度与产能有一定关系;②物源决定研究区粘土矿物成分,沉积背景、气候变化以及后期断裂构造为储集层中粘土矿物的转化及保存创造条件;③异常压力影响了粘土矿物分布;④头屯河组储集砂岩的敏感性以水敏为主,其次为速敏和酸敏,敏感性程度和粘土矿物含量有关。上述认识为阜东斜坡带头屯河组钻、注、采工艺实施提供有关储层保护和改造的地质依据。

Abstract: The Toutunhe Formation of the Middle Jurassic is the main exploration layer in Fudong slope area in Junggar Basin,where reservoirs are greatly influenced by sensitivity to clay minerals.Contents and types of clay minerals of the reservoirs are the major factors that influence sensitivity,thus were studied through cast thin section,rock thin section,X-ray diffraction and SEM.The result shows that ①various types of clay minerals can be observed and the thickness of clay membrane is related to some extent with productivity;②components of the clay minerals were determined by provenance,and sedimentary setting,climate change and later faulting helped transformation and preservation of the clay minerals;③abnormal pressure affects the distribution of the clay minerals;④the reservoirs are mostly water-sensitive and also acid-and speed-sensitive to some extent.The degree of sensitivity depends on the content of different types of clay minerals.The above understanding has been used as geologic basis for reservoir protection and modification during drilling,injection and production operation in the Formation.
